Output d1af8ff8c1e20aa7ef444625a0b20072666cd42395edb0af875ebf047cf88bae:46

value
6690090
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8433472c7777f1889927010154cdd6afbbd8748246ec56d75949770f1bed9bb6
address
tb1psse5wtrhwlcc3xf8qyq4fnwk47aasayzgmk9d46ef9ms7xldnwmqmw96xf
transaction
d1af8ff8c1e20aa7ef444625a0b20072666cd42395edb0af875ebf047cf88bae
confirmations
18289
spent
true